The cabinet on Tuesday decided to appoint 7 doctors including a neurosurgeon at GBP Hospital.
This appointment will be made on contract basis. Minister Sushant Chowdhury announced the government’s decision after a cabinet meeting at a press conference at the Secretariat on tuesday.
He said while addressing a press conference that there is a neurosurgeon at GBP Hospital at present. The cabinet today decided to appoint another neurosurgeon.
He said 2,525 patients have received medical services at the Neurosurgery OPD from 2019 to September 25, 2021. Of these, 459 have been successfully treated, is a significant achievement in the field of healthcare in Tripura.
